UB40, by UB40, contained the hit single Breakfast in Bed with Chrissie Hynde, which reached No. 6 in the UK charts. In 1989, Where Did I Go Wrong was covered on Bosnian language by Dino Merlin's former Bosnian group Merlin, with lyrics "Mjesečina", from their fourth studio album Nešto lijepo treba da se desi.
